Latest Patents

Qunlong Zhou holds a patent for a method titled "Method for identifying pitch error and yaw error of numerically-controlled (NC) machine tool." This patent describes a systematic approach to identify pitch and yaw errors in NC machine tools. The method involves acquiring a Cartesian coordinate system of the target machine tool and setting each axis as a movement axis with three measurement trajectories. By obtaining positioning error data and applying spatial angle geometric relationships, the method allows for the accurate determination of pitch and yaw error angles.
